Asian supermarket chain to open first San Francisco location, second in Bay Area

( KRON ) — San Francisco is getting one of the most popular Asian grocery chains in Canada. T&T Supermarket will open its fourth U.S. location in San Francisco, the grocery chain announced in a press release Friday.

T&T Supermarket will be located at 2675 Geary Blvd. at the City Center located next to Target. The grocery store’s target opening date will be during winter of 2026, according to the press release.

The San Francisco store will be T&T Supermarket’s second in the Bay Area and fourth in the U.S. The company announced in January that it would open its first California location in San Jose . The two stores currently open are both in Washington: Bellevue and Lynnwood.

“The new store will serve surrounding neighborhoods from Pacific Heights to the Richmond District, offering a one-stop shop for premium Asian groceries, street food-style meals, and viral bakery favorites,” the T&T Supermarket press release states. “Ranging from freshly roasted Peking Duck, Xiao Long Bao, 150+ kinds of bread and desserts, a curated selection of Asian Alcohol, and Asian pantry staples.”

T&T Supermarket takes over the nearly 50,000-square-foot space previously occupied by Best Buy. Last June, KRON4 reported that the City of San Francisco approved the project that would have Whole Foods move into that space…
